Anaerobic digestion is a process through which bacteria break down organic matter—such as manure—without oxygen. The mutualistic behavior of various anaerobic microorganisms results in the decomposition of complex organic substances into simple, chemically stabilized compounds, mainly methane and CO2. Anaerobic digestion (AD) is a microbial decomposition of organic matter into methane, carbon dioxide, inorganic nutrients and compost in Organic waste is the technical term of plant and animal material - think food waste, cow manure, energy crops, sewage, etc. An “anaerobic digester” is basically a mechanical stomach. Hydrolysis is the first stage of the organic waste decomposition process involving the breakdown of large organic polymer chains into smaller molecules such as simple sugars, amino acids, and fatty acids. Saccharolytic and proteolytic microorganisms break down sugars and proteins, respectively. Anaerobic bacteria transform manure and other organic material into biogas and a liquefied effluent during the three stages of biogas production (Figure 1). Volatilization. Landfills contain the same anaerobic bacteria present in a digester that break down organic materials to produce biogas, in this case landfill gas (LFG).
